Our event this weekend was at Bowlero Via Linda and we had a medium turnout. We had a total of 57 entries (46 qualifying and 11 economy parlays) with 20 prize winners and a 1 in 2.85 cash ratio, paying out $2,640 in prize funds. The players bowled on the 43 ft Krypton oil pattern that provided a medium scoring pace throughout the event.
No one hit the Momma’s Mystery Score so that money will roll over to our next event. Your winner of the drawing for the free plastic ball, with the option to upgrade to any high-performance Track ball for $99.00, was Eddie Lucas!
There were 16 competitors who made it to the cashers round. Coming out of the A Division would be Chase Rohlik, moving straight to the finals, shooting 590 (-10) in the cashers which was just enough to escape from that round. The B Division title match would see Jeff Kraus (+72) vs. Scott Sparks (+68) and their match would be a high scoring one that would come down to the tenth frame. Jeff needed a double in the final frame and he would step up, get the first hit, and come up just short on the second shot, allow Scott to sneak out of that match and move on to the finals, 247-234. Coming out of the C Division would be Tiffany Reese, shooting the largest set of the tournament, 753 (+153), versus Jonathan Garza, a newcomer who was not in progressive pot, who shot 680 (+80). Their match would also come down to the tenth, forcing Jonathan to get good count which he was able to do to earn his spot in the finals, 219-215
We would have a mix of people in the finals, with Jonathan looking to claim his first title, whereas Chase and Scott would be each be looking to claim title #3. The finals would start off with no one really taking any big lead. Later in the match, Chase and Scott would each have an open, giving Jonathan a slight lead heading into the final frames. Jonathan would do what he needed to do to win, claiming his first title (in only a couple events) along with the $420 top prize (was not in progressive pot)! The final scores were 202 (Garza) - 188 (Rohlik) - 178 (Sparks).
